  • Illuminating Discourses on the Noble Qur'an (Tafseer Anwarul Bayan)

    Illuminating Discourses on the Noble Qur'an (Tafseer Anwarul Bayan)

    About The Book 5 Volume set A translation of the nine volume Tafsir [Exegesis] of the Holy Qur'an "Anwar al-Bayan" by Maulana Ashiq Ilahi al-Barni; one of the great scholars of this century who recently passed away in Madina Munawwara. He had resided there for the last two decades, after having taught in various education institutes around India and Pakistan. A prolific write of many works on a variety of subjects. Some outstanding features of this tafsir: simple, straightforward, and easy to understand; provides explanation of the Qur'an through the Qur'an, authentic Ahaadith, statements of the Sahaba, and the Exegesis of the great Imams of Tafsir; completely avoids Israelite traditions; references rendered in detail; contemporary issues discussed; discussions on aspects of tasawwuf; Islamic laws elucidated from verses; explanation of the circumstances of revelation; and filled with many words of wisdom and advice.Complete translation in English by Maulana Ismail Ibrahim, edited by Ismail Khathrada and Mufti A. H. Ilyas. Some outstanding features of this tafsir: • simple, straightforward, and easy to understand; • provides explanation of the Qur'an through the Qur'an, authentic hadiths, statements of the Sahaba, and the exegesis of the great Imams of tafsir; • completely avoids Israelite traditions; • references rendered in detail; contemporary issues discussed; • discussions on aspects of tasawwuf; • Islamic laws elucidated from verses; • explanation of the circumstances of revelation; • and filled with many words of wisdom and advice. DETAILS: ISBN: 9789698863975AUTHOR: Shaykh Ashiq Ilahi BulandshehriTRANSLATOR: Maulana Ismail IbrahimEDITOR: Ismail Khathrada & Mufti Afzal Hoosein IlyasBINDING: HardbackPAGES: 3107 (5 Volumes)PUBLISHER: Darul Ishaat (Karachi, Pakistan) ABOUT THE AUTHOR: A prolific writer and eminent scholar of the Indian Subcontinent, Shaykh ‘Ashiq Ilahi al-Bulandshehri Muhajir Madani (or al-Barni). He later taught at Dar al-‘Ulum Karachi for several years at the request of Mufti Muhammad Shafi’, where he assumed responsibility of the fatwa department and taught students hadith and tafsir. The Shaykh later migrated to Madina, where he spent the last 25 years of his life. He was a disciple of the hadith scholar Shaykh Muhammad Zakariyya Kandhlawi. Dozens of his books have been well received in many countries. Tohfa-e khawatin (Gift for women), Marne ke bad kya hoga? (What is going to happen after death?), Islami adab (Islamic conduct), Huquq al-walidayn (Rights of parents), and Anwar al-bayan (Illuminating discourses on the Holy Qur’an), a voluminous commentary of the Qur’an, are among the well-known books he authored. In the field of hadith, he authored Zad al-talibin (Provisions for the seekers) and Al-Fawa’id al-saniyya fi sharh al-Arba‘in al-Nawawiyya (The lofty beneficial points in the explanation of Nawawi’s Forty Hadiths). As for jurisprudence, he is the author of Al-Tashil al-daruri fi masa’il al-Quduri (The necessary facilitation of the laws of Quduri), as well as dozens of reformative booklets and articles. He passed away in the illuminated city of Madina at the age of 80 and was buried there in the Baqi‘ graveyard, as had been his desire.

  • Quran Al Kareem Maqdis A4 Quran Al Kareem Maqdis A4

    Quran Al Kareem Maqdis A4

    Al-Quran Al-Kareem Maqdis is a translation learning method of word-by-word Al-Quran with every word and sentence is colored differently, in Arabic and English. Every word in the Quran was translated literally so that the reader could understand the meaning of every single word. It needs to be remembered that not all literal translation represents the exact meaning of the word since the Quran uses varied Arabic language style and sometimes metaphor. Accordingly, to understand the full or intended meaning of the word or the verse, Muhsin Khan’s the Holy Quran Translation had been included in this edition. However, to comprehend more of the meaning of the Quran, reading the commentary of the Quran from trusted scholars would be necessary. Approved by the Department of Islamic Development of Malaysia (JAKIM) and Malaysian Ministry of Home Affairs (KDN). Features: ● Rasm Uthmani script in English ● Word-by-word translation Arabic-English ● Color coded tajweed ● Asbab al-Nuzul ● Authentic Hadiths  Random Color to be given(blue, black or white) depending on stock availability...   • Last stock! As Long As The Lemon Trees Grow By: Zoulfa Katouh ( New Edition) As Long As The Lemon Trees Grow By: Zoulfa Katouh ( New Edition)

    As Long As The Lemon Trees Grow By: Zoulfa Katouh ( New Edition)

    1 review

    A love letter to Syria and its people, As Long as the Lemon Trees Grow is a speculative novel set amid the Syrian Revolution, burning with the fires of hope, love, and possibility. Perfect for fans of The Book Thief and Salt to the Sea. Salama Kassab was a pharmacy student when the cries for freedom broke out in Syria. She still had her parents and her big brother; she still had her home. She had a normal teenager’s life. Now Salama volunteers at a hospital in Homs, helping the wounded who flood through the doors daily. Secretly, though, she is desperate to find a way out of her beloved country before her sister-in-law, Layla, gives birth. So desperate, that she has manifested a physical embodiment of her fear in the form of her imagined companion, Khawf, who haunts her every move in an effort to keep her safe. But even with Khawf pressing her to leave, Salama is torn between her loyalty to her country and her conviction to survive. Salama must contend with bullets and bombs, military assaults, and her shifting sense of morality before she might finally breathe free. And when she crosses paths with the boy she was supposed to meet one fateful day, she starts to doubt her resolve in leaving home at all. Soon, Salama must learn to see the events around her for what they truly are—not a war, but a revolution—and decide how she, too, will cry for Syria’s freedom.   New Exclusive Short Story Inside
